My bullworker

experience, age 15 started at a school youth club,

1979, a well built

chap called in to pick up his little brother and with

him was a Deluxe UK.

He told us he only

used the BW and only after a few months

of BW fitness routines he'd achieved

'increased muscle

definition and strength'. From memory i recall he could compress the BW as in

the Arnold challenge. We all had a go and remember not noticing any disenable

movement!!! I was the scrawny type of kid, I was hooked.

I started to save my

pocket money!!, but by coincidence one of my older brothers, ordered the new BW

with the brown hand grips!!

Over the following

years i used the BW on and off with varying degrees of success.

In the 80's i purchased a brand new X5. I personally

think this is

the best one, again

on and off use gave me positive and

measurable results over the years, i only whish id taken measurements or

photographs.

2011 was the turn of my new investment....BW Steel

Bow. This is a great compact BW, I've already taken it on a couple of trips so

I can have my BW fix away from home!!

I'm not by any means

a 'Schwarzenegger' but i do strongly believe this

type training really works. It has kept me trim and in good

shape, I'll be 50 next year!!

Well any way it does

it for me!

Religiously for the

passed 12 months my exercise routine is

first thing in the morning between 6-7am with the X5 before I go off to work,

5-6 times a week, then as often as possible I use the steel bow exercises performing reps with a hold on the

last repetition.
